From experience and just having a glance at the chart I probably wouldn't follow the chart 100% (which could be a mistake for all I know). For example there's no way I'm shoving 100% of my hands in the SB with 13 bigs in micros.

The thing you have to remember about micros is that players aren't going to be playing anywhere near optimally, they're going to be shoving tighter and not calling as wide as they should be

Yeah I think so. It's kind of counter intuitive I know. In general bad players call more in worse spots, right? We all know this, it's way playing strong hands for two or three streets of value is so straightforward at micros

But in shove/fold situations in micro mtt sngs I don't think bad players understand that they should have wider shoving and calling ranges.

You see so many spots where the odds they're getting mean they should be calling even if their opponent shows them they have a better hand than they do. Or the amount of people that call others out when they've binked while making very standard shoves
